Judge questions HP’s ‘exaggerated’ Autonomy loss claim
The 22 July court ruling stated that HP is owed almost £700m due to the difference between the acquisition price of Autonomy and the price based on the company’s true financial position. Reuters reported that HP is also entitled to another $47.5m for losses suffered by Autonomy group companies in relation to hardware sales and other transactions.

HPE wins $940M in long-running Autonomy fraud dispute
A U.K. court has awarded Hewlett Packard Enterprise (HPE) more than £700 million ($900m) in a fraud dispute with the estate of late tech entrepreneur Mike Lynch.
